FOUR BLUE AND WHITE DISHES AND TWO BOWLS, 17TH CENTURY AND LATER
The group comprises: a set of four ko-sometsuke dishes decorated with two rabbits before a waterfall, each reverse decorated with three stylised floral designs; a bowl decorated with prunus and bamboo growing from rocks, the base with a conch shell mark; and a small bowl decorated with melons growing on vines, the base with an apocryphal Chenghua mark.
The larger, 8.5/8 in. (14.3 cm.) diam.
